-
公开(公告)号:EP4109278A1
公开(公告)日:2022-12-28
申请号:EP22159362.7
申请日:2022-03-01
申请人: Intel Corporation
摘要: An integrated circuit includes a compression accelerator to process a request from software to compress source data into an output file. The compression accelerator includes early-abort circuitry to provide for early abort of compression operations. In particular, the compression accelerator uses a predetermined sample size to compute an estimated size for a portion of the output file. The sample size specifies how much of the source data is to be analyzed before computing the estimated size. The compression accelerator also determines whether the estimated size reflects an acceptable amount of compression, based on a predetermined early-abort threshold. The compression accelerator aborts the request if the estimated size does not reflect the acceptable amount of compression. The compression accelerator may complete the request if the estimated size reflects the acceptable amount of compression. Other embodiments are described and claimed.
-
公开(公告)号:EP4202692A1
公开(公告)日:2023-06-28
申请号:EP22203546.1
申请日:2022-10-25
申请人: INTEL Corporation
摘要: Apparatus and method for detecting a constant data block are described herein. An apparatus embodiment includes compression circuitry to perform compression operations on a memory block; constant detection circuitry to, concurrently with performance of the compression operations on the memory block, determine that the memory block is a constant data block comprised of only repeat instances of a constant value; and controller circuitry to associate a first indication with the memory block based on the determination, the first indication usable for controlling whether to abort the compression operations or whether to discard a compressed memory block generated from the compression operations.
-
公开(公告)号:EP4355047A3
公开(公告)日:2024-07-10
申请号:EP24157172.8
申请日:2022-03-01
申请人: INTEL Corporation
CPC分类号: G06F12/0246 , H03M7/3084 , G06F2212/40120130101 , G06F2212/720220130101 , H03M7/6017 , H03M7/4031 , H03M7/3071 , H10B10/00
摘要: An integrated circuit includes a compression accelerator to process a request from software to compress source data into an output file. The compression accelerator includes early-abort circuitry to provide for early abort of compression operations. In particular, the compression accelerator uses a predetermined sample size to compute an estimated size for a portion of the output file. The sample size specifies how much of the source data is to be analyzed before computing the estimated size. The compression accelerator also determines whether the estimated size reflects an acceptable amount of compression, based on a predetermined early-abort threshold. The compression accelerator aborts the request if the estimated size does not reflect the acceptable amount of compression. The compression accelerator may complete the request if the estimated size reflects the acceptable amount of compression. Other embodiments are described and claimed.
-
公开(公告)号:EP4355047A2
公开(公告)日:2024-04-17
申请号:EP24157172.8
申请日:2022-03-01
申请人: INTEL Corporation
IPC分类号: H10B10/00
CPC分类号: G06F12/0246 , H03M7/3084 , G06F2212/40120130101 , G06F2212/720220130101 , H03M7/6017 , H03M7/4031 , H03M7/3071 , H10B10/00
摘要: An integrated circuit includes a compression accelerator to process a request from software to compress source data into an output file. The compression accelerator includes early-abort circuitry to provide for early abort of compression operations. In particular, the compression accelerator uses a predetermined sample size to compute an estimated size for a portion of the output file. The sample size specifies how much of the source data is to be analyzed before computing the estimated size. The compression accelerator also determines whether the estimated size reflects an acceptable amount of compression, based on a predetermined early-abort threshold. The compression accelerator aborts the request if the estimated size does not reflect the acceptable amount of compression. The compression accelerator may complete the request if the estimated size reflects the acceptable amount of compression. Other embodiments are described and claimed.
-
-
-